你的浏览器版本过低,可能导致网站不能正常访问!
为了你能正常使用网站功能,请使用这些浏览器。

USB设备的VID和PID是否一定要在USB IF中注册

[复制链接]
群星闪烁 提问时间:2018-3-12 12:38 /
现在需要在产品上开发USB功能,实现 USB MSC 和USB HID这两个功能,USB设备中一定有VID(厂商代码)和PID(产品代码)。
产品用的STM32F429ZG的MCU,请问我可以自定义VID和PID吗?如果出口会不会被告?我是否可以把ST demo中的USB HID的PID和VID来使用?
我个人了解到以下信息:
1、ST公司的VID为0483,并注册了以下PID

在USB IF中查到的ST的产品编码

在USB IF中查到的ST的产品编码

2、USB IF上面写着要申请一个VID,要加不少的年费
3、如果没有在USB IF上面注册VID 和PID,只是不能用USB的图标 ?

还请知道的朋友解惑下,毕竟那个年费就要4000美元,而且我这个功能也是很简单。
主要是担心,产品要出口,会不会出现被告的情况。
请做过的朋友指点下,谢谢


收藏 评论5 发布时间:2018-3-12 12:38

举报

5个回答
butterflyspring 回答时间:2018-3-20 11:18:20
你可以使用ST的VIP,你可以使用我们例程的PID,但是会有很大概率会冲突.你也可以找ST的正规途径申请一个PID,for freeeeeeeeeeeee......你找找你们的代理商吧...

评分

参与人数 1蝴蝶豆 +3 收起 理由
zero99 + 3

查看全部评分

Angel_YY_ST 回答时间:2018-3-20 13:24:47
提示: 作者被禁止或删除 内容自动屏蔽
七哥 回答时间:2018-3-20 14:15:34
VID和PID
  PID/VID唯一标识一个设备,HardwareID是为了给系统识别的 ,他是根据PID/VID而生成的。这个与序列号没什么关系,序列号一般都是厂家固化到芯片中的信息而已。GUID只是为了标志你安装的设备是属于一个什么类当中,这个类可以显示再设备管理器中。比如:你可以定义一个类,当然这个类有与系统中任何类都不同的GUID,然后选择一个图标和类名,就可以同网卡等其他设备一起显示在设备管理器下的根目录中了

  根据USB规范的规定,所有的USB设备都有供应商ID(VID)和产品识别码(PID),主机通过不同的VID和PID来区别不同的设备,VID和PID都是两个字节长,其中,供应商ID(VID)由供应商向USB执行论坛申请,每个供应商的VID是唯一的,PID由供应商自行决定,理论上来说,不同的产品、相同产品的不同型号、相同型号的不同设计的产品最好采用不同的PID,以便区别相同厂家的不同设备。

   VID和PID通常情况下有两种存储方式,第一种是主控生产商的VID和PID,存储在主控的bootcode中;第二种是设备生产商的VID和PID,该VID和PID存储在主控外部的非易失性存储设备中(EEPROM或Flash)的设备固件中,当USB设备连接主机时,如果固件中有设备生产商的VID和PID,会将该VID和PID报告给主机,而忽略主控生产商的VID和PID。所以理论上一个USB存储设备的VID应该是设备生产商的VID,而不是主控生产商的VID,这两个VID应该是不同的(主控生产商自己生产的设备除外)。

   由于VID和PID重复并不会对产品的使用带来严重影响,很多USB设备生产商(山寨厂居多)为了方便,并不会向USB执行论坛申请自己的VID,而是依然沿用主控生产商的VID或随便向产品写入VID和PID;同时,正规厂家只需要申请VID,PID由厂家自行确定,所以存在相同型号的产品,可能采用了不同的主控(商业需要,很正常),而他们的PID是一样的,基于上述原因通过VID和PID就不能准确识别USB设备的主控型号,这个问题大家在使用USB设备的过程中需要注意。

评分

参与人数 1蝴蝶豆 +4 收起 理由
zero99 + 4

查看全部评分

埃斯提爱慕 回答时间:2018-3-21 10:44:06
提示: 作者被禁止或删除 内容自动屏蔽
群星闪烁 回答时间:2018-3-21 12:08:55
谢谢各位大神的指定。
我现在先用ST DEMO 中MSC VID 和PID 实现功能,做一个组合设备。以后有需要再申请VID,如果条件不允许,那也没办法了。

评分

参与人数 1蝴蝶豆 +2 收起 理由
zero99 + 2 结贴奖励,等楼主后续的分享了~.

查看全部评分

关于意法半导体
我们是谁
投资者关系
意法半导体可持续发展举措
创新和工艺
招聘信息
联系我们
联系ST分支机构
寻找销售人员和分销渠道
社区
媒体中心
活动与培训
隐私策略
隐私策略
Cookies管理
行使您的权利
关注我们
st-img 微信公众号
st-img 手机版